Yes, moving professionals require licensing to legally operate. For interstate moves, companies must be registered with the FMCSA (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ration) and have a USDOT number. You can check a mover's USDOT credentials on the FMCSA website here.
For local moves within Livonia Center, check with your state's governing body (such as the department of transportation or consumer affairs). Licensing ensures movers adhere to safety standards and legal requirements. Always confirm a company's license and insurance before hiring.
